## Archimedes' Principle

Any body submerged in a fluid experiences an upward buoyant force equal to the weight of the displaced fluid.

### Formula

**F_b = rho_fluid x g x V_displaced**

where rho_fluid is the fluid density, g = 9.81 m/s^2, and V_displaced is the volume of fluid pushed aside by the object. An object floats when the buoyant force equals its weight.

Esempio Risolto

A 0.05 m^3 object fully submerged in water (1000 kg/m^3).

  1. F_b = 1000 x 9.81 x 0.05 = 490.5 N
  2. Equivalent mass = 1000 x 0.05 = 50 kg
  3. If the object weighs less than 490.5 N, it will float.
